For the first time, I purchased cute colors of yarn from France.
Thickness is Light Fingering. It's a little thinner than Fingering, so it feels light no matter what you knit.
If you can knit it quickly, I think you can knit something that can be worn until the rainy season!

Pappus Pullover by Midori Hirose

A popular pattern by Japanese designer Midori. It is a type of wear that uses thick needles to knit thin threads. It comes with a lot of technique videos, and it's all in Japanese, so I recommend it! Oh my God, it seems that I can knit from 2 Kase.

Iris by Melody Hoffmann

The perfect shrug for this time of year. This shape is called shrug. The pattern looks fun, and it can be used all year round. If it were me, I'd make it like putting it on over a dress.
From 4 cassettes.

Deep End by Heidi Kirrmaier

Finally, the shawl! I use 6 colors, but I think Biches & Bûches can be combined with gradation. It's cute even if you put only one color in it.
6 colors, 1 case each.
